Omnibus Contract – Rolling Maintenance Projects
Client: British Waterways
Project Value: £25 million
Timescale: 5 years
Services Provided:
- Quantity Surveying
- Project Management
- Project Co-ordination
- Programming & Risk Management
- Project Controls
- Environmental Services
Project Overview:
The British Waterways brief covered an extensive backlog of urgent maintenance works that needed to be carried out throughout Northern England and the Midlands. The client had committed to spend £5 million per year over a five-year period to clear a backlog of works, varying in size and complexity with values that ranged from £40k to £1.5 million.
Many of the projects involved works on structures of historical importance that had Heritage Preservation orders placed upon them. In addition, the majority of the works were deemed environmentally sensitive requiring Schofield Lothian to undertake a range of environmental management services.
Delivery:
At the initial feasibility, planning and budgeting stage, Schofield Lothian took responsibility for meeting and liaising with all stakeholders affected by the proposed works, including third parties such as landowners, the Environment Agency and statutory authorities. In addition, a process of value engineering and lifecycle costing was undertaken.
Only then was it possible to finalise and submit all costs involved for carrying out the works for agreement. Once parties had agreed the target costs, we developed and implemented the project schemes taking on full onsite management and administration while managing the ongoing expectations of all stakeholders. Schofield Lothian’s main areas of responsibility included:
- Negotiation and management of sub-contracts
- Document control and change management
- Risk assessment and management
- Negotiation and settlement of final account
- All financial monitoring and reporting
- Handling of contractual dispute negotiation and resolution
